LM2675MX-ADJ Description

The LM2675MX-ADJ is a monolithic step-down switching regulator (also known as a buck converter) developed by Texas Instruments. This device is designed to convert a higher input voltage to a lower output voltage, making it suitable for a wide range of applications that require regulated power supplies.
